Immersive viewport dependent multiparty video communication

1. An apparatus for providing 360° media content to a plurality of receivers, wherein the apparatus is to
acquire for a representation of the 360° media content a first plurality of tiles, the first plurality of tiles covering a part of or the whole representation of the 360° media content,
for some or all of the plurality receivers, transmit to each receiver the first plurality of tiles and a second plurality of tiles,
wherein the second plurality of tiles cover for a respective receiver only a viewport in the representation of the 360° media content,
wherein the second plurality of tiles overlaps the first plurality of tiles, and
wherein, responsive to viewport information from a receiver, the apparatus is to encode the second plurality of tiles corresponding to the viewport in the representation of the 360° media content in a quality or resolution being higher than a quality or resolution for the first plurality of tiles.
